Second Quarter 2019 Semiconductor Equipment Billings of $13.3 Billion, Down 20% from 2018, Down 3% from Previous Quarter

MILPITAS, Calif. —  Worldwide semiconductor manufacturing equipment billings reached US$13.3 billion in the second quarter of 2019, down 20 percent from the same quarter of 2018 and 3 percent from than the previous quarter, SEMI, the global industry association representing the electronics manufacturing and design supply chain, reported today.

The data are gathered jointly with the Semiconductor Equipment Association of Japan (SEAJ) from more than 80 global equipment companies that provide data on a monthly basis.
